AIS-SART. Important hint Unnecessary self-test will reduce the use time in case of emergency of AIS-SART, each test will consume a small amount of the battery energy. If AIS-SART has been activated for more than 6 hours (self-test and operation),in accordance with international regulations, the battery must be replaced to ensure that it could be used at -20 °...

If error activation or emergency situation end,press the test button for 2 seconds, turn off the device, while the red LED is off. Important: After activation, replace the protective cover and battery. For details, please refer to the Service section. 4, Battery Check the battery if in the period of validity,the battery of AIS-SART should be changed every 3 year, and the battery expiration date should be marked on the label...
